Jeonnam Office of Education begins 'Season 2' to study in Jeonnam Agricultural and Fishing Village
Introduce ¡®long-term stay type¡¯ for more than 5 years Expand national policy projects¡¦ 2022. 1st semester student recruitment completed 304 participants nationwide


(Muan = Break News) Reporter Lee Hak-soo = Jeollanam-do Office of Education will start the Jeollanam-do Agricultural and Fishing Village Study Abroad Program ¡®Season 2¡¯, which started last year, with the opening of the new semester in March.


¡®Season 2 of Jeollanam-do Agricultural and Fishing Village Study Abroad¡¯ has doubled the number of participating students compared to the second period of last year, and it is said that it has advanced in scale and content, such as the introduction of long-term study abroad programs and the expansion of government-related national policy projects.


The Jeonnam Provincial Office of Education held a policy briefing in the central meeting room of the government building on the 7th and announced the implementation plan for ¡°Season 2 of Jeollanam-do Agricultural and Fishing Village Study Abroad¡±.


According to this plan, the Jeonnam Office of Education will start ¡®Season 2 of Studying in Jeonnam Farming and Fishing Villages¡¯ from 2022 on the basis of the achievements and experiences of the past year. The key is to promote short-term study abroad and long-term study abroad, which are the types of influx of the living population, and expand it to the national policy project linked to the government departments.


Long-term study abroad is a form of housing and jobs provided by local governments and villages on condition of staying for at least five years. The first model is ¡®Haenam Bukil Elementary School and Duryun Middle School¡¯, and the Jeonnam Office of Education plans to generalize it by increasing support for this model, which is a pilot case of small school revitalization. To this end, in addition to supporting the operation of a unique curriculum, we plan to support study abroad expenses and space innovation.


The Jeonnam Office of Education will sign an MOU with Haenam-gun this month to expand study abroad for long-term stays, while also promoting an MOU with the Ministry of Agriculture, Food and Rural Affairs and the Seoul Office of Education to promote a cross-ministerial project for studying in agricultural, mountainous and fishing villages. The Ministry of Agriculture, Food and Rural Affairs has revised the guidelines by designating four new rural study centers in the Jeonnam region to promote joint projects with the Jeonnam Office of Education, and adding a specialized program type for study in rural areas to the livelihood project in rural areas. .


The Jeonnam Office of Education expects that studying abroad in farming and fishing villages will grow into a nationwide project beyond Jeollanam-do through collaboration with the central government and local governments.


As a result of the Jeonnam Office of Education recruiting international students for the first semester of 2022 under this plan, it was found that a total of 304 students (192 households) participated in Seoul, Gyeonggi, Gwangju, Incheon, and Busan. This is a nearly four-fold increase in just over a year from the first group (82 people) in 2021, when the business was first started.


In particular, 92 out of 304 students, or 30%, extended their study abroad from the previous year, and 44 students wished to stay longer than 5 years. Among them, five elementary school students hoped to go on to a middle school in Jeollanam-do. This means that student satisfaction is high.


Students will transfer to 50 schools (304 students) from 35 elementary schools (268 students) and 15 middle schools (36 students) in 18 cities and counties in Jeollanam-do from the new semester in March. Among them, the family-stay type had the most with 272 persons (89.5%), and the center type (19 persons, 6.3%) and the farmhouse homestay type (13 persons, 4.2%) showed a decreasing trend.


The cities and counties that received the most international students were Haenam-gun 66 (including 44 Janggi), Gurye-gun 38, Hwasun-gun 33, Gokseong-gun 28, and Suncheon-si in that order. This concentration is analyzed as a result of the local government's interest and support, the school's willingness to participate in the project, and the local awareness.


Superintendent of Education Jang Seok-woong said at a briefing on the same day, "Studying in Jeollanam-do is an innovative policy that promotes the development of education in Jeollanam-do by utilizing the strengths of small schools in Jeollanam-do." He hoped, ¡°I hope that Jeonnam students and international students will have more fun, learn more deeply, and grow up healthier in the clean ecological and natural environment of Jeonnam.¡±


The Jeonnam Office of Education conducted a study on a total of 1,282 students, including faculty and staff, international students (parents), and Jeonnam students (parents), over four times in 2021 (45 days in total) under the supervision of the Jeonnam Education Policy Research Institute to analyze the results of studying abroad in rural and fishing villages. there is a bar


As a result of the study, the satisfaction of business operation of faculty and staff was '21. 1st study (April) from 3.81 points ¢¡ ¡¯21. The 4th study (December) showed a trend of increasing to 4.05 points, and the perception of student educational performance was slightly higher for Jeonnam students (out of 4.13 points / 5 points) than international students (4.12 points).


Jeonnam students have the pleasure of learning collaboratively (4.17 points), understand the importance of community life (4.16 points), and expand their view of the world (4.15 points), while international students have the ability to aesthetically and emotionally (4.26 points), It was found that the recognition of Jeonnam's conditions and environment (4.18 points) was high.


Parents of international students produced videos of their lives in Jeollanam-do, promoted them on YouTube, and published a book about studying abroad in rural areas. In addition, voluntary activities such as applying for a handwriting contest for studying in rural areas hosted by the Ministry of Agriculture, Food and Rural Affairs and receiving numerous awards including the first prize are continuing. In Suncheon, there has also been a case of returning hometown students whose parents opened a bakery.


Cooperation between city and county local governments and related organizations is also continuing. Gwangyang-si, Gurye-gun, Wando-gun, Haenam-gun, Yeongam-gun, Gangjin-gun, and Shinan-gun, etc. are subsidizing the budget for study abroad expenses and the renovation and repair of empty houses. Jeonnam Agricultural Cooperatives also promised continuous support, such as supporting rural experience events in connection with farm stays and making donations to revitalize study in rural areas.
